In today's world, efficiently managing energy consumption is more important than ever. Implementing effective management methods can lead to significant expense savings, a reduced environmental impact, and a green future.
Firstly, it's crucial to conduct an energy audit to pinpoint areas where energy is being expended. This may entail examining your electrical systems, appliances, heating and cooling systems, and building insulation.
Once you have a clear understanding of your energy usage, you can begin to introduce strategies to reduce your energy footprint.
Consider upgrading to eco-friendly appliances and illumination.
Furthermore, allocating in improved insulation can help to conserve heat during the winter months and keep your cooling costs in website the summer.
Remember, even small changes can make a substantial difference over time. By practicing energy-efficient habits, you can make a difference to a more sustainable future.

Reducing Your Environmental Impact Through Energy Savings
In today's world, it is more crucial than ever to decrease our footprint on the planet. Embracing sustainable practices, particularly in the area of energy efficiency, can make a significant difference. By incorporating simple yet effective strategies, we can preserve energy, reduce our carbon footprint, and contribute to a more sustainable future.
- Among the most important step is to utilize energy-efficient appliances. Look for items with the Energy Star label, which indicates they meet strict energy performance.
- Additionally, remember to disengage lights and electronics when not in use. This may seem like a small measure, but it can add up over time.
- In conclusion, consider putting resources into renewable energy sources, such as solar or wind power. This is a eco-conscious investment that can dramatically reduce your reliance on fossil fuels.
With making these conscious choices, we can all play in creating a more sustainable future.
